What is Ozempic?
Ozempic is a glucagon-like peptide-1 (GLP-1) receptor agonist that imitates the action of a hormonal agent that helps to regulate blood glucose levels. By stimulating insulin secretion, preventing glucagon release, and slowing gastric emptying, Ozempic helps users maintain optimum blood glucose levels while likewise promoting weight loss.
Suggested Dosage of Ozempic
The dosing schedule for Ozempic Fast Delivery is typically straightforward, but it is vital for patients to follow their health care provider's guidelines. Here's a breakdown of the typical Ozempic dosage guidelines:
Initial and Maintenance DosageDosage PhaseDosageAdministration ScheduleInitial Dose0.25 mgWhen weekly for 4 weeksUpkeep Dose0.5 mgWhen weekly starting at week 5Possible Increase1 mgAs soon as weekly after 4 weeks at the 0.5 mg dosage if additional glucose control is required
Keep in mind: Patients might be recommended a higher dosage (1 mg) if they need additional glycemic control after starting at the 0.5 mg dose.
How to Administer Ozempic
Ozempic is administered through a subcutaneous injection, generally into the thigh, abdomen, or arm. It is crucial to turn injection websites to avoid irritation. Here's a step-by-step guide for self-administration:

Adverse Effects of Ozempic
Just like any medication, Ozempic has prospective adverse effects. The most frequently reported adverse effects include:
Gastrointestinal Issues: Nausea, throwing up, diarrhea, and constipation.Injection Site Reactions: Redness, swelling, or itching at the injection site.Headaches: Mild to moderate headaches.Pancreatitis: A major, though unusual, condition that might occur.
It's vital for clients to discuss these negative effects with their healthcare company, especially if they discover any persisting or severe symptoms.
FAQs: Your Questions Answered
1. Can I take Ozempic with other diabetes medications?
Yes, numerous clients take Ozempic in conjunction with other diabetes medications, such as metformin or insulin. Nevertheless, always consult your health care service provider to make sure security and effectiveness.
2. What should I do if I miss a dosage?
If you miss a dosage of Ozempic, take it as quickly as you remember. However, if it's almost time for your next dosage, avoid the missed out on dose and return to your regular schedule. Do not double the dose.
3. Is Ozempic ideal for everybody?
Ozempic Without Doctor Visit is not for everybody. People with a history of medullary thyroid cancer or numerous endocrine neoplasia syndrome type 2 must not take Ozempic Express Delivery. Always discuss your complete case history with your medical professional.
4. For how long does it consider Ozempic to begin working?
Clients might begin to see improvements in blood sugar levels within the very first week. However, optimum results typically manifest over a number of weeks.
5. What should I do if I experience serious side effects?
If you experience extreme side impacts, such as consistent stomach discomfort or signs of pancreatitis (e.g., serious stomach discomfort with nausea and vomiting), look for instant medical attention.
